#b53995 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b53995 is composed of 71% red, 22.4%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.5% magenta, 17.7%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 315.5 degrees, a saturation of 52.1% and a lightness of 46.7%. #b53995 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ff72ff with #6b002b.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#b53995 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b53995 has RGB values of R:181, G:57,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.18,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11876757.
